Governments

The following governments were led by Haughey:

  • 16th Government of Ireland (December 1979–June 1981)
  • 18th Government of Ireland (March 1982–December 1982)
  • 20th Government of Ireland (March 1987–July 1989)
  • 21st Government of Ireland (July 1989–February 1992)
